Elevated: Youth Football Pipeline to the Pros
The development of elite elite football players increasingly hinges on a robust and carefully cultivated youth football pipeline. Previously, the path from Friday night lights to the NFL was often more scattered; now, sophisticated programs are actively identifying and nurturing talent at a smaller age. These programs often include specialized coaching, advanced conditioning techniques, and exposure to high-level games. Scouts from teams are attending youth games and showcases more frequently than ever, looking for that emerging superstar. It’s no longer just about raw talent; it's about strategic development and a commitment to the sport from a significant young age, essentially building a direct feeder system to the peak level of the game. This shift represents a profound change in how the NFL finds its players and illustrates the importance of youth football in shaping the future of the sport.

Creating the Junior Football Growth
A robust junior football program hinges on more than just Friday night lights. Developing a sustainable pipeline of skilled players requires a deliberate focus on growth at every age group. This involves age-appropriate coaching, emphasizing fundamental skills like tackling and proper technique as opposed to complex schemes. Many associations are now embracing a long-term player focused approach, prioritizing player well-being and fostering a love for the game over immediate wins. Furthermore, dedicating in quality instructors, who are equipped to understand child development and promote a positive learning setting, is absolutely vital to the overall success of creating a thriving football team. This holistic approach ensures that players not only improve their football skills but also learn valuable life values that extend far beyond the field.
